Next Twisted Metal Patch To Include Axel Among Other Fixes

David Jaffe has confirmed that the next patch will include Axel free for everyone who downloads it. This piece of content was only available to those who had pre-ordered the game before it released last month. Jaffe also stated that there would be a surprise skin for all characters that he did not go into detail about. There will also be a list of fixes that the patch will include to improve your experience with the game. The list includes:

Leaderboard reports are being looked into.

Connection issues will continue to be looked into and the next patch should help.

NAT Type 3 is an issue with your internet router which makes your download and upload speed slow. Jaffe advises to change it to NAT Type 1.

(Look around the net to see how to do this, though I advice to do this only if your experienced with router settings.)

Tie games and rage quitting will damage your skill.

Staying in parties when joining ranked games: This comes down to skills and balancing. Joining games where one side is high skill level and the other extremely low. This throws off balancing. No plans to make any adjustments to this.

Skin website – Browser is being tweaked to look better.

Tuning is being worked on.

Talon getting a new visual on the HUD. Make it different from normal vehicles so that players will know it’s Talon.

Junkyard healing XP being tweaked

Auto-Start: they feel like it’s fine now that host are aware of being host, but if players feel it’s still an issue they will fixed this later.

Jaffe also stated that leaderboards would be fixed and players who had over 100,000 will properly show up on the leaderboards. Hopefully these fixes won’t cause any more problems with the online portion and players will be able to enjoy the online play without any trouble.
